
Warawut reveals assets totaling 765 million baht after stepping down as MP, holding land in Suphanburi worth 201 million baht, with no debts. Meanwhile, Thitima Chaisaeng also has substantial assets worth 256 million baht.
On 4 March 2026, the National Anti-Corruption Commission (NACC) disclosed the asset and debt declarations of political officeholders who left their MP positions on 12 December 2025. Notably, Mr. Warawut Silpa-archa, former party-list MP of the Chartthaipattana Party, reported total assets of 765,381,990 baht. His assets include 497,067,166 baht in personal holdings, with bank deposits of 156,059,937 baht, 29 plots of land in Suphanburi valued at 201,335,322 baht, and other assets worth 34,718,000 baht.
Mrs. Suwanna Silpa-archa, his spouse, has assets totaling 264,274,072 baht, including a residence in Pak Kret District, Nonthaburi Province, valued at 101,746,300 baht, and reports no debts.
Mr. Pradorn Prisanantakul, former MP from Ang Thong representing the Bhumjaithai Party, has assets amounting to 29,986,341 baht.
Mr. Surakiart Thienthong, former party-list MP from the Pheu Thai Party, reports assets totaling 254,783,638 baht.
Mr. Kriang Kalptinan, former party-list MP from the Pheu Thai Party, has assets worth 102,983,043 baht.
Ms. Thitima Chaisaeng, former MP from Chachoengsao representing the Pheu Thai Party, holds assets totaling 256,614,512 baht.
Police General Asawin Khwanmuang, former party-list MP from the Ruam Thai Sang Chart Party, has assets totaling 14,813,043 baht.
